Lenovo Malaysia has officially launched its PHAB2 series in our local market. Offering a large 6.4″ display, the PHAB2 comes in 3 different models – the PHAB2, PHAB2 Plus and the PHAB2 Pro.
The top of the range is the Lenovo PHAB2 Pro that comes with Google’s Tango technology for augmented reality. It gets a 6.4″ Quad HD IPS display and under the hood, it runs on a Qualcomm Snapdragon 652 processor with 4GB of RAM and 64GB of expandable storage.
Over at the rear, it gets a 16MP PDAF camera with additional two cameras for depth and motion tracking. In front, it gets an 8MP camera for all your selfie needs. For better audio recording, the PHAB2 Pro gets 3 microphones for active noise cancellation along with support for Dolby Audio Capture 5.1.
Keeping the lights on is a 4,050mAh battery that supports fast charging. The back also comes with a fingerprint sensor for faster unlocking. This is a dual-SIM device with a hybrid slot which accepts microSD up to 128GB. The Lenovo PHAB2 Pro is officially priced at RM1,899 in Malaysia.
Next up is the Lenovo PHAB2 that’s affordably priced at RM899. It gets a 6.4″ HD 720p display and it runs on a MediaTek MT8735 Quad-Core processor with 3GB of RAM. There’s 32GB of on-board storage that’s expandable via microSD up to 128GB.
For imaging, it gets a 13MP rear and 5MP front shooter. Similar to the PHAB2 Pro, it also carries a 4,050mAh battery and it also supports dual-SIMs.
The PHAB2 Plus is a higher-spec variant of the PHAB2. It also gets a 6.4″ display but it pushes a higher Full HD resolution. Under the hood, it runs on a higher MediaTek MT8783 Octa-Core processor mated to 3GB of RAM and has 32GB of on-board storage.
In the camera department, the rear gets a 13MP f/2.0 dual-camera set up with Laser Auto Focus while the front sports an 8MP f/2.2 shooter. For better audio pick up, it also gets a triple array micrphone with noise cancellation.
Battery is also the same with 4,050mAh capacity and it also accepts dual-SIM cards. Similar to the PHAB2 Pro, there’s also a fingerprint sensor at the rear. The PHAB2 Plus is officially priced at RM1,299. All 3 PHAB2 models are running on Android 6.0 Marshmallow out of the box. If you’re interested, they will be available at selected Lenovo Exclusive Stores and Lenovo Multi Brand Stores nationwide from mid-December onwards.
